One thing I'll say about Odyssey, it has renewed my love for a ship that I already loved.

The Viper IV is an amazing and versatile little mission runner.

Here's my current build... I still have some legacy mods on there and need to replace/install some specials. But I'm really loving this build.
 
I was flying an iCourier for the longest time to do Odyssey work but after I went into my exploration Viper IV, I decided to adapt that build for Odyssey. And I am loving it. Easy to set down near anywhere, two dumbfire missile launchers side by side, enough shield and armour to not fall apart with the slightest glance and it's generally a pleasure to fly. Even took out a dangerous Anaconda with it, even though it's not really made for fighting. I suppose a Viper IV is always made for fighting, even when you build it for something else.
 
The Viper Mk4 is my fav ship for Odyssey thus far. Lands close to everything. The stairs/portal/"beam me up Scotty" is at the front of the ship, which is handy. Plenty of armour for a small ship so some punk NPC with a plasma shotgun can't destroy your ship.

So after a year and half long break I am returning to Elite. I have cleared my save and created a new CMDR, I am wondering what the best engineering for the Viper MK4's core internals would be. My original CMDR was an explorer but this time I was looking to do bounty hunting this time around. Any advice on engineering would be greatly appreciated by this combat newbie.

Fly Safe CMDR's o7
Thrusters - dirty tuning + drag drive. Pretty much essential engineering for a combat ship. The V4 is not the most maneuverable ship.
Power Distro - charge enhanced + super conduits. Pretty much essential engineering for a combat ship.
Life Support - lightweight (G3 on D-rated is ample)
Sensors - long range on D-rated
FSD - increased range + mass manager. Kinda standard, although some like deep charge experimental
Power Plant - armoured + thermal spread is pretty common. Really depends on your power demand, so kinda the last one to nail down.
Bulkheads - perhaps lightweight or heavy duty (+ deep plating) on Reactive Composites

That should take care of your core internals. Its a pretty long engineering grind list. Just getting G3 DD thrusters from Felicity will be a big difference.
The rest is guns, shield and armour. Aim for balanced resistances in both shields and armour if you're doing PVE.
